Key Ingredients & Substitutions
Chicken Breasts: Boneless, skinless chicken breasts are perfect for this dish since they cook evenly and shred easily. If you’re looking for a different option, you can use thighs for a richer flavor, or even tofu as a vegetarian alternative.
Pineapple Juice: This adds a sweet and tropical flavor. If you don’t have pineapple juice, apple juice or orange juice could work as substitutes, but they’ll change the overall taste slightly.
Barbecue Sauce: You can use your favorite store-bought BBQ sauce for convenience. For a healthier option, try a sauce with lower sugar or make your own simple BBQ sauce. If avoiding soy, there are gluten-free BBQ sauces available.
Coleslaw: Store-bought coleslaw is quick and easy, but I love making my own with green cabbage, carrots, and a bit of mayo or vinegar for freshness. You can also use other crunchy veggies like shredded broccoli or kale.
How Can I Make Sure My Chicken Shreds Easily?
The key to easy shredding is low and slow cooking. Here’s how to ensure your chicken turns out tender:
- Choose the low setting on your slow cooker for a longer cooking time (6-7 hours). It breaks down the chicken fibers better.
- Check for doneness at the 6-hour mark. If it shreds easily with a fork, it’s ready!
- Remove the chicken from the slow cooker immediately and shred it on a plate or cutting board. This way, it won’t soak back into the juices.
Remember to stir the shredded chicken back into the sauce for a moist, flavorful filling.
Easy Slow Cooker Hawaiian Chicken Sandwiches
Ingredients You’ll Need:
- 2 lbs boneless, skinless chicken breasts
- 1 cup pineapple juice
- 1 cup barbecue sauce
- 1/4 cup soy sauce
- 2 tablespoons brown sugar
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 teaspoon ground ginger (or fresh grated ginger)
- 1/2 te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es (optional for a bit of heat)
- 1 can (8 oz) crushed pineapple, drained
- 6 sandwich buns or brioche buns
- 2 cups coleslaw (store-bought or homemade)
How Much Time Will You Need?
This recipe requires about 10 minutes of prep time plus cooking time. Cook on low for 6-7 hours or on high for 3-4 hours in the slow cooker. It’s easy to start it in the morning and have a delicious meal ready for dinner!
Step-by-Step Instructions:
1. Prepare the Chicken:
Start by placing the boneless, skinless chicken breasts in the slow cooker in a single layer. This helps them cook evenly.
2. Make the Sauce:
In a medium bowl, whisk together the pineapple juice, barbecue sauce, soy sauce, brown sugar, minced garlic, ground ginger, and crushed red pepper flakes (if you’re using them). This mixture is what will infuse incredible flavor into the chicken.
3. Combine in the Slow Cooker:
Pour the sauce over the chicken in the slow cooker, and then sprinkle the drained crushed pineapple on top. This adds an extra burst of sweetness and texture!
4. Cook the Chicken:
Cover the slow cooker and set it to cook on low for about 6-7 hours, or on high for 3-4 hours. The chicken should be tender enough to shred easily when it’s done.
5. Shred the Chicken:
Once the chicken is cooked, carefully remove it from the slow cooker onto a large plate or cutting board. Use two forks to shred the chicken into bite-sized pieces.
6. Mix with Sauce:
Return the shredded chicken to the slow cooker and mix it well with the sauce so that every bite is packed with flavor.
7. Toast the Buns:
If you’d like, lightly toast the sandwich buns in a toaster or on a skillet until they are golden brown. This will add a nice crunch!
8. Assemble the Sandwiches:
Take the bottom half of each sandwich bun and pile a generous amount of the Hawaiian chicken on top. Then add a scoop of coleslaw for a fresh, crunchy contrast.
9. Serve:
Place the top bun on the coleslaw and serve your sandwiches immediately. Enjoy this delicious meal with a tropical twist!

FAQ for Easy Slow Cooker Hawaiian Chicken Sandwiches
Can I Use Frozen Chicken in This Recipe?
Yes, you can use frozen chicken, but it’s best to thaw it before cooking for even cooking. Thaw the chicken in the refrigerator overnight or use the microwave’s defrost function if you’re in a hurry. Just remember that cooking time might be slightly longer with frozen chicken.
What Kind of Barbecue Sauce Works Best?
You can use any barbecue sauce you love! Sweet, tangy, or smoky varieties all work well. If you prefer a healthier option, look for lower-sugar barbecue sauces. Homemade BBQ sauce is also an excellent choice if you want to control the ingredients.
How Can I Store Leftovers?
Store any leftover chicken in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days. You can reheat it gently on the stove or in the microwave. If you find the sauce is too thick when reheating, add a splash of water or pineapple juice to loosen it up.
Can I Make This Recipe Ahead of Time?
Absolutely! You can prepare the chicken and sauce mixture the night before, store it in the refrigerator, and cook it in the slow cooker the next day. Just keep in mind that cooking times may vary slightly if the chicken is cold when you start the slow cooker.
